diverge in English

  • diverge
    diverge, verb, -verged,-verging.

  • diverge
    v.i. 1. to move or lie in different directions from the same point; branch off.
    Ex. Their paths diverged at the fork in the road; he turned left, and she turned right. Two roads diverged in a wood, and I--I took the one less traveled by (Robert Fro

  • diverge
    v.t. to cause to diverge.
    Ex. A lens thicker at the edges than in the center tends to diverge incident parallel rays (Shortley and Williams).
